Tartalomjegyzék:

A statikus tagok lehetnek privátok?
A statikus tagok lehetnek privátok?

Videó: A statikus tagok lehetnek privátok?

Videó: A statikus tagok lehetnek privátok?
Videó: Iain McGilchrist Λ John Vervaeke: God, Being, Meaning 2024, Lehet
Anonim

Statikus tagváltozók

Lényegében egy globális változó, de a neve egy osztály hatókörén belül található, így az osztályhoz tartozik, ahelyett, hogy a programban mindenhol ismert lenne. Ilyen tag változó tud tenni magán osztályba, vagyis csak tag funkciókat tud hozzáférni.

Hasonlóképpen, az emberek azt kérdezik, hogy a statikus tag privát módon működhet?

Elkészítése a funkció a statikus tag egy osztály, nem pedig egy ingyenes funkció két előnnyel jár: Megadja a funkció hozzáférés magán és védett tagjai az osztály bármely objektumának, ha az objektum az statikus vagy átadják a funkció ; Társítja a funkció az osztállyal a névtérhez hasonló módon.

mit jelent a privát statika? " magán " egy hozzáférés-meghatározó. Azt mondja, hogy a tag csak az osztályon belül látható - más osztályok nem férhetnek hozzá magán osztály tagjai. " statikus " eszközök hogy a változó egy osztályszintű változó; csak egy változó van, amelyet az osztály összes példánya megoszt.

Hasonlóan felteszik a kérdést, hogy a static lehet privát C++?

A C++ lehetővé teszi a definíciót is privát statikus tagi funkciók. Ilyen funkciókat tud csak osztályuk tagfüggvényei hívhatják meg.

Lehetnek privát statikus metódusaink a Java-ban?

Nem, mi nem lehet felülírni magán vagy statikus módszerek Java-ban . Privát módszerek a Java-ban nem láthatók semmilyen más osztály számára, amely a hatókörüket arra az osztályra korlátozza, amelyben deklarálták őket.

Ajánlott: